By Danielle Marie Holland Published on April 12, 2024 sky white stoneWebHealthy Steps is a national initiative that focuses on the importance of the first three years of life. Healthy Steps emphasizes a close relationship between healthcare professionals and parents in addressing the physical, emotional and intellectual growth and development of children from birth to age three.
